Here is Maine's answer, the Onawa train trestle. Actively in use by the Canadian Pacific (short cut to cut across Maine between Quebec and New Brunswick).

Happy Raccoon Appreciation Day! Our local district's mascot is Kevy the raccoon. I created him 15 years ago. He is based off Maine's retired anti-litter mascot, TidyCoon, who predates the US Forest Service's Woodsy the Owl by seven years. KeVy has appeared on many event patches and other things.
